Ok guys, I have a question for you. We went to the Dr today and Dylan got weighed. After getting home, I am having a hard time believing that it is the right weight. Here's the details....

Born: 6lbs 9 oz
4 days old: 6 lbs 5 oz
16 days old: 7 lbs 10 oz

Is it possible that in 12 days he gained 1 lb 5 oz?

I asked the doctor is that is normal and he said that it is amazing for a breastfed baby. I really should have asked to have him reweighed. I was standing at the scale when he was being weighed, but I didn't look at it myself. It's driving me crazy wondering.....(not that it really matters, but I'm curious!)

Yes, very possible! And breast milk is high in fat, so I don't think it is that surprising necessarily. Some babies do gain a pound a week for the first few weeks!
